@charset "utf-8";
/* CSS Document */
ol, ul, li { list-style:none }
a img { border:none } 
a{ color:#B46B00;}
/*starkers
fieldset, img { border:0 }
address, caption, cite, code, dfn, em, strong, th, var { font-style:normal; font-weight:normal }

caption, th { text-align:left }
h1, h2, h3, h4, h5, h6 { font-size:100%; font-weight:normal }
q:before, q:after { content:''}
strong { font-weight: bold }
em { font-style: italic }

h1, h2, h3, h5, h5, h6 { font-weight:bold; } 
.aligncenter { display:block; margin:0 auto }
.alignleft { float:left }
.alignright { float:right }
div{ position:relative;}
/*END starkers*/

.button{ float:left; background:#E5BA7A; padding:9px; margin-left:20px; padding-left:20px; padding-right:20px;
color:#37455C; border:0px; margin-top:10px; -moz-border-radius:2px;	-webkit-border-radius:2px;	border-radius:2px; }
.button a{color:#37455C; text-decoration:none;}
.button:hover{ background:#F99400; }




.hidden{display:none;}
.clear{clear: both; }
.allcaps{ text-transform:uppercase;}
.notextdec{ text-decoration:none;}
.notextdec a{text-decoration:none;}
.ident20{ padding-left:20px;}

*{margin:0px; padding:0px;}
img{ margin:0px; padding:0px; border:0xp; vertical-align:top;}

body{ background:#000 url(/art/bg.png) repeat-x; font-family:"Times New Roman", Times, serif; font-size:16px; }

.more-link{color:#37455C; text-decoration:none; clear:both; float:left;background:#F99400;  padding:20px; margin:20px;
 margin-left:350px; color:#37455C; margin-bottom:5px; border:0px; -moz-border-radius:2px;-webkit-border-radius:2px;border-radius:2px; }
.more-link:hover{background:#E5BA7A; }

#ttl{ position:absolute; top:60px; left:145px;}
#star{ background:url(/art/star.png) no-repeat; position:absolute; 
z-index:5; width:114px; height:121px; left:21px; top:23px; }
#disk{ position:absolute; z-index:5; color:#fbad39; font-size:19px; left:765px; top:130px;  }
#bfeed{ position:absolute; background:url(/art/feeds.png); width:128px; height:128px;
z-index:6; color:#fbad39; font-size:19px; left:765px; top:20px;  }
#bfeed a{ display:block; width:128px; height:128px;}  

#mpan{ background:url(/art/mbgpan.png) repeat-y; margin-top:132px; position:relative; margin-bottom:20px; width:966px;  }
#mpanfoot{ position:absolute; bottom:20px; left:0px; display:block;}

#leftcol{ background:#f2f2f2 url(/art/maincoltop.png) no-repeat; background-color:#F7F7F7;
 border-right:5px solid #f99400; width:746px; float:left;  padding-bottom:20px; }

#sidebar{ background:url(/art/sidebarbg.png) repeat-y; float:right; width:215px; font-size:14px; }

#footer{ clear:both; background:#000; height:20px; color:#B46B00; padding-left:5px;  }
#footer a{ color:#b46b00};
/**************************POST**********************************/

.post{clear:both; color:#001232; font-size:18px;   }

.post div{ clear:both;}

.post p{ padding-left:35px; padding-top:14px; font-weight:700; }
.post p img { background:#fff;  left:-25px; margin-top:4px;}
.post p img:hover{ background:#ffb453;!important}
.post div.botline{ color:#e88a00; font-size:16px; padding-left:20px; padding-top:20px;}
.post div.botline a{color:#e88a00;}
.post .sline{ margin-top:10px; margin-bottom:20px;}

.post .ad{ margin-left:70px; background:#fff; padding:10px; width:335px; }
.post .ad:hover{ background:#ffb453;}


.post h2 a{ font-size:34px; text-decoration:none; color:#57290d;
 color:#6e3412;margin:5px; padding-left:7px; padding-right:7px;}
 
.post h2 a:hover{ background:#ffb453; }
.post .date {color:#c17301; font-size:13px; margin-left:20px; margin-top:2px; margin-bottom:0px;
padding-left:15px; background:url(/art/datestar.png) no-repeat; line-height:10px; }


/************************SIDEBAR*********************************/

#sidebar{}

#sidebar h2{width:192px; height:28px; background:url(/art/sidettl.png) no-repeat;
color:#2c384a; font-size:20px; font-weight:normal; font-family:Arial, Helvetica, sans-serif;
margin-top:15px; margin-left:-5px; line-height:28px; padding-left:6px; margin-bottom:3px;}

#sidebar>li{ padding-left:15px; margin-bottom:60px; color:#c27300;} 

/*#sidebar>li{position:fixed;}
#sidebar>li#archives{top:165px;}
#sidebar>li#tag_cloud{top:280px;}
#sidebar>li.widget_categories{top:380px;}*/

#sidebar>li a{color:#b46b00;}


#sidebar>li#tag_cloud a{ text-decoration:none; padding-right:5px; padding-left:5px; font-family:Arial, Helvetica, sans-serif;}
#sidebar>li#tag_cloud a:hover{ background:#F7F7F7}
 
#sidebar>li#archives li{  padding-left:15px; background:url(/art/sidedot.png) no-repeat 0px 6px;}

#sidebar>li.widget_categories li{ padding-left:10px}

#sidebar>li#wp-cumulus{margin-bottom:0px; padding-left:-10px; }


#sidebar>li .wp-polls{ margin-left:-5px; padding-right:20px;}
/************************SINGLE*********************************/




.pagebutton{ float:left; background:#E5BA7A; padding:9px; margin-left:20px; padding-left:20px; padding-right:20px;
color:#37455C; -moz-border-radius:2px;	-webkit-border-radius:2px;	border-radius:2px;text-decoration:none; cursor:pointer; }
.pagebutton a{color:#37455C; text-decoration:none;}
.pagebutton:hover{ background:#F99400; }



/**************************COMMENTS*************************/


#commentssec h3{font-size:24px; text-decoration:none; color:#57290d;
 color:#6e3412;margin:5px; padding-left:7px; padding-right:7px; margin-top:20px;}
#commentssec a{ color:#b46b00;}

#commentssec .commente{ background:#fff; width:600px; margin-left:20px;}
#commentssec .commente.alt{background:#FEF0C6;}
#commentform #author,#url,#email,#comment{ margin-left:20px;}
#commentform #comment{ width:340px; height:100px; margin-top:5px;}

.avatar{ float:left; margin:4px; border:1px solid #F99400 }


/***************************ARCHIVE***************************/

.archv h2{ font-size:28px; text-decoration:none; color:#C94400;
color:#C94400; margin:5px; padding-left:7px; padding-right:7px;}
 
.archv .post h3 a{ font-size:28px; text-decoration:none;color:#6e3412;
 margin:5px; padding-left:12px; padding-right:7px;}
 
.post h3 a:hover{ background:#ffb453; }


.ngg-singlepic {background-color:#FFFFFF;	display:block; 	padding:10px; margin:20px; margin-top:15px; margin-bottom:10px;  }
.ngg-singlepic:hover {background:#ffb453; }
.ngg-left { float:none;	margin-right:10px; clear:both;}
.ngg-right {float: right;margin-left:10px;}
.ngg-center { 	margin-left: auto !important;   margin-right: auto !important;}


